# Client setup for Glyphcellar, our internal font-vendoring service.
# Reviewer note: we vendor third-party fonts through Glyphcellar so
# builds never fetch from external foundries at compile time. This
# client downloads pinned font archives and verifies checksums before
# unpacking into the vendor tree. License metadata is validated
# server-side. The fetch call authenticates with the key below.

API key for bageg-kajef: vxb2-ss

**FAQ: Is sorting stable in the Quillbrook report builder?**

Yes, as of release 4.2 all column sorts in Quillbrook are stable: rows with equal keys retain their prior relative order. Before 4.2 the engine used an unstable quicksort, so multi-column reports could reorder ties between runs. If you see nondeterministic ordering, confirm the workspace is on 4.2+ and clear cached layouts. To unlock the legacy-sort comparison sandbox, use this passphrase:

strongbox words: druiel-frador-brieth-druys-fenys-zorwyn-zorael

## Tidemark Widget — Restart Procedure

If the tide-table widget on Harborglass shows stale predictions, first check the Moonfetch sync job; it pulls harmonic constants nightly. Restart with `moonfetch --resync`. If the widget still lags, flush the prediction cache and redeploy the widget pod. Verify against the Selkenport reference station — readings should match within two minutes. The resync call authenticates against our internal Ebbline service, and you'll need credentials on your first run. The key is below.

app token of kahop-kaguf = kto2_rs

**Ticket: PixVault cache config drifted on prod-east**

Hey, welcome aboard! Quick one: the PixVault image cache on prod-east is leaking memory again, and it turns out someone hand-edited the eviction settings weeks ago. Staging and prod no longer match. Please reset prod-east to the baseline below and restart the cache daemon.

deployment values, kadug-fawip:
[fenath]
port = 9200
region = north-3
host = fenath.lumicworks.corp
timeout_ms = 250
retries = 7

# Break-Glass: Quillcast Schema Registry

Hey plugin folks — normally you register event schemas through the Quillcast portal and never touch the backing vault. But if the portal is down and your schema migration is blocking production consumers, there's a break-glass path. Ping the Quillcast duty channel first so it's on record, then unseal the registry vault directly with the recovery passphrase below.

recovery phrase for hahig-tawig: briael-istax